The average office worker in the U.S. uses 10,000 sheets of copy paper each year.
ref: http://mashable.com/2014/04/22/earth-day-paper-infographic/?crlt.pid=camp.fa32K1riRKx3#ZXOF0bGLWOqY
That’s 4 million tons of copy paper used annually. In 2012, paper and cardboard made up 27% of municipal waste.
Double-Sided Print Policy
Make a company wide policy to use both sides of the paper when printing
Use will use 50% LESS paper!

Recycling Bins | Front & Centre
Put recycling bins in convenient areas to make it as easy as possible for people to recycle used paper.

Make a Note PadMaking your own eco-friendly scribble pads is a great way to reuse paper that only has printing on one side.

Start a Green TeamA Green Team is a group of employees with representation from across the various departments who are interested in helping the business become more environmentally friendly.
